Output 95e72757ec7b2d52576d34cece4b0eb8181a4960b226b9c4e7868ad032312a04:49

value
152294460
script pubkey
OP_0 OP_PUSHBYTES_20 94e04e81fd2d28b880b0d6f9b1bb527ad15cebee
address
ltc1qjnsyaq0a955t3q9s6mumrw6j0tg4e6lwjg0t5w
transaction
95e72757ec7b2d52576d34cece4b0eb8181a4960b226b9c4e7868ad032312a04
spent
true